|Summary of Financial Instruments Measured at Fair Value on Recurring Basis by Level Within Fair Value Hierarchy
|
The following tables summarize the Company's financial instruments measured at fair value on a recurring basis by level within the fair value hierarchy (in thousands):
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
March 31, 2025
|
|
|
|
Valuation Hierarchy
|
|
Amortized
Cost
|
|
|
Unrealized
Losses
|
|
|
Unrealized
Gains
|
|
|
Estimated
Fair Value
|
|
Assets:
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Cash equivalents:
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Money market funds
|
|
Level 1
|
|
$
|
30,713
|
|
|
$
|
—
|
|
|
$
|
—
|
|
|
$
|
30,713
|
|
Commercial paper
|
|
Level 2
|
|
|
21,146
|
|
|
|
—
|
|
|
|
—
|
|
|
|
21,146
|
|
Total Cash equivalents
|
|
|
|
|
51,859
|
|
|
|
—
|
|
|
|
—
|
|
|
|
51,859
|
|
Short-term investments:
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Corporate debt securities
|
|
Level 2
|
|
$
|
124,605
|
|
|
$
|
(19
|
)
|
|
$
|
283
|
|
|
$
|
124,869
|
|
Commercial paper
|
|
Level 2
|
|
|
20,359
|
|
|
|
—
|
|
|
|
—
|
|
|
|
20,359
|
|
Government securities
|
|
Level 2
|
|
|
67,607
|
|
|
|
(11
|
)
|
|
|
85
|
|
|
|
67,681
|
|
Total short-term investments
|
|
|
|
|
212,571
|
|
|
|
(30
|
)
|
|
|
368
|
|
|
|
212,909
|
|
Long-term investments:
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Corporate debt securities
|
|
Level 2
|
|
$
|
61,062
|
|
|
$
|
(7
|
)
|
|
$
|
270
|
|
|
$
|
61,325
|
|
Government securities
|
|
Level 2
|
|
|
22,275
|
|
|
|
(10
|
)
|
|
|
61
|
|
|
$
|
22,326
|
|
Total long-term investments
|
|
|
|
|
83,337
|
|
|
|
(17
|
)
|
|
|
331
|
|
|
|
83,651
|
|
Total
|
|
|
|
$
|
347,767
|
|
|
$
|
(47
|
)
|
|
$
|
699
|
|
|
$
|
348,419
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
December 31, 2024
|
|
|
|
Valuation Hierarchy
|
|
Amortized
Cost
|
|
|
Unrealized
Losses
|
|
|
Unrealized
Gains
|
|
|
Estimated
Fair Value
|
|
Assets:
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Cash equivalents:
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Money market funds
|
|
Level 1
|
|
$
|
25,617
|
|
|
$
|
—
|
|
|
$
|
—
|
|
|
$
|
25,617
|
|
Commercial paper
|
|
Level 2
|
|
|
1,395
|
|
|
|
—
|
|
|
|
—
|
|
|
|
1,395
|
|
Government securities
|
|
Level 2
|
|
|
300
|
|
|
|
—
|
|
|
|
—
|
|
|
|
300
|
|
Total cash equivalents
|
|
|
|
|
27,312
|
|
|
|
—
|
|
|
|
—
|
|
|
|
27,312
|
|
Short-term investments:
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Corporate debt securities
|
|
Level 2
|
|
$
|
124,283
|
|
|
$
|
(38
|
)
|
|
$
|
303
|
|
|
$
|
124,548
|
|
Commercial paper
|
|
Level 2
|
|
|
22,820
|
|
|
|
—
|
|
|
|
—
|
|
|
|
22,820
|
|
Government securities
|
|
Level 2
|
|
|
92,013
|
|
|
|
(17
|
)
|
|
|
117
|
|
|
|
92,113
|
|
Total short-term investments
|
|
|
|
|
239,116
|
|
|
|
(55
|
)
|
|
|
420
|
|
|
|
239,481
|
|
Long-term investments:
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Corporate debt securities
|
|
Level 2
|
|
$
|
85,992
|
|
|
$
|
(62
|
)
|
|
$
|
332
|
|
|
$
|
86,262
|
|
Government securities
|
|
Level 2
|
|
|
24,091
|
|
|
|
(29
|
)
|
|
|
68
|
|
|
|
24,130
|
|
Total long-term investments
|
|
|
|
|
110,083
|
|
|
|
(91
|
)
|
|
|
400
|
|
|
|
110,392
|
|
Commercial paper
|
|
Level 2
|
|
|
1,395
|
|
|
|
—
|
|
|
|
—
|
|
|
|
1,395
|
|
Total
|
|
|
|
$
|
376,511
|
|
|
$
|
(146
|
)
|
|
$
|
820
|
|
|
$
|
377,185
|